SCHEDULE 5LAND MOBILE-SATELLITE SERVICE STATIONS

PART IIADDITIONAL TERMS, PROVISIONS AND LIMITATIONS

1.  The prescribed apparatus shall be subject to and comply with the Interface Requirement referred to in Part III of this Schedule.

2.  Prescribed apparatus taken into service before 1st May 2000 must also comply with the appropriate Common Technical Regulations referred to in Part IV of this Schedule, and in the absence of a Common Technical Regulation applying to such apparatus, the prescribed apparatus must—

(a)be approved by the Secretary of State under section 84 of the 1984 Act for the purposes of these Regulations; or

(b)be approved to the ETSI standards referred to in Part IV of this Schedule as appropriate by a national administration following type testing at a test laboratory,

provided that paragraph (a) above shall not apply in relation to prescribed apparatus situated in the Bailiwick of Jersey.

3.  Prescribed apparatus in the Iridium and Globalstar Land Mobile-Satellite Services described in the Interface Requirement referred to in Part III of this Schedule shall cease operation at or within a distance determined by the Secretary of State for each relevant radioastronomy site for the duration of any radioastronomy observation.
